_____________ is the view that not everything about an organism can be understood or predicted from the knowledge of its compone

nts; that is, the whole is greater than the sum of its parts.

Answer:

The correct answer is - holism.

Explanation:

Holism is a view or approach that one can not understand or predict completely about an individual organism from the knowledge about some of its components.

According to this approach that it is better as a whole than the, some of it parts. However, holism is the various meanings according to the context. It is an ecology concept.

Thus, the correct answer is - holism.

Hormones play an important role in regulating blood glucose levels. what is an example of this?
Ber [7]
The human body wants blood glucose (blood sugar) maintained in a very narrow range. Insulin and glucagon are the hormones which make this happen. Both insulin and glucagon are secreted from the pancreas, and thus are referred to as pancreatic endocrine hormones. No one can see in total darkness. Fortunately, there’s almost always some light available. Even if it’s only dim starlight, that’s enough for your eyes to detect. What’s truly amazing is how little light is required for you to see.

Human eyes have two main features that help us see better in low light: the pupil’s ability to change size, and the eye’s two types of light-sensing cells.

Opening up to let in more light

Your pupils are the black areas at the front of your eyes that let light enter. They look black because the light that reaches them is absorbed inside the eyeball. It’s then converted by your brain into your perceptions of the world.

You’ve probably noticed that pupils can change size in response to light. Outside on a bright sunny day, your pupils become very small. This lets less light into the eye since there’s plenty available
